CGF-180 Reflector compass binnacle for worldwide use. It meets CCS approval. Included in the range of delivery are all necessary components as magnetic reflector compass, azimuth device, reflection tube, correctors, illumination, installation material, manuals & individual certificate.
   
CGF-180 high precision professional reflector compass is a Reflector Magnetic Compass designed for sea navigation, comply with the relevant IMO and other major Authority requirements such as:ISO-449(1997),ISO-694(2000),ISO-1069(1973),ISO-2269(1992), and IEC-60945(2002), the product has the advantages of beautiful outline, clear and bright reflector dial.

Compass Bowl:
1.Precision directional system design:Card dia.165mm
2.Pivot bearings:iridium and sapphire
3.Long lasting inner paint finish,without blister,cracks or discolouring over a long period of time.

Binnacle Stand:
1.Full deviation correcting facility including:"B","C" & Heeling error compensation,Quadrantal correctors and Flinders bars
2.Illumination of compass card with dimmer control.
4.Light in weight for ease of shipyard installation.

Reflection arrangement:
Optical arrangement below the compass binnacle for reading of the heading at the helmsman's position in the wheelhouse. Comprises lenses and mirrors for magnification of the image and the rotatable mirror head with aperture. The simple vertical reflection tube can be made as cutube or fixtube reflection tube. The mirror head is extendable by 150mm. an optical by-pass is necessary in case the helmsman's position is not right below the binnacle. An extendable mirror head is available as an option.

Standard azimuth device
With black mirror and shadow pin in box. this azimuth circle has the advantages of simple structure and convenient operation.  

Main technical parameters

Project

Data

Dial Diameter

Φ180mm

Dial graduation

0°~360° 1°for each grid

Using temperature

-25℃~+60℃

Indicating deviation     (H=35μT,T=20±3℃)

≤0.5°

Half period(H=35μT,T=20±3℃)

≥8.62 S

Friction deviation(H=35μT,T=20±3℃)

≤0.09°

Main semicircle self heterodyne correcting energy

1°~45°

Secondary semicircle self heterodyne correcting energy

1°~6°(magnetic inclination Q=45°)

Quadrant self heterodyne correcting energy

0.5°~10°

Inclining self heterodyne correcting energy

-75~+75μT

Lens barrel flexing range

±100mm

Dial image expanding rate

≈2times (original dial graduation)

Lighting power supply

AC 220V,DC 24V

Outline Dimension

750×500×1380mm(Excluding the length of lens barrel)

Diameter of mounting holes

Pitchrow 442 ApertureΦ24

weight

82kg
